Since I came close, I learned that there was a memorial hall where Major Lerch introduced skiing to Japan for the first time. At that time, the stock was a cane, and from now on, I think I often skied with this kind of thing. Also, despite the cold weather, I thought again that I was glad I was born now when I saw that the clothes were not cold and difficult to move. It's worth saying about once.
At the memorial hall in Kanayayama Park, items related to Major Lerch, who told Japan about skiing, are exhibited. The former ski board was impressive with a sense of history. There are many other things that make you realize that this is the birthplace of Japanese skiing, such as Mr. Lerch's note.
